Ghana beat Djibouti 9-0 in Djibouti City
Black Maidens went on rampage as they walloped Djibouti 0-9 in the 2018 FIFA U-17 Women’s World Cup on Friday.

The national U-17 Women’s national football tea were too good for Djibouti and they showed it by hitting 9 goals past their goalkeeper without reply at Djibouti City on Friday to make the second leg in Ghana a mere academic exercise.

The return leg will take place on 18 February at the Cape Coast Sports Stadium.
Ghana booked a place in this stage of the qualifiers by thrashing Senegal 7-1 on aggregate.
The 2018 FIFA Women's World Cup will be hosted by Uruguay in November this year.
